如何快速搭建Linux服务器

2024-11-26 49 0

在数字化时代背景下,Linux服务器以其强大的稳定性和灵活的可定制性成为众多开发者和企业的首选。然而,对于初学者来说,如何快速搭建一台Linux服务器可能是个挑战。本文将带领你快速掌握Linux服务器的搭建步骤,让你能够迅速跃入Linux的世界。

准备工作

在开始之前,请确保你拥有以下基本的条件或设备:
- 一台可连接互联网的电脑
- 选择一款适合自己的Linux发行版,如UbuntuCentOS

步骤1:选择合适的Linux发行版

Linux有多个发行版,每个发行版根据其特点适用于不同的场景。Ubuntu因其用户友好和良好的社区支持成为最受欢迎的选择之一;而CentOS则因其企业级的稳定性而备受青睐。

步骤2:下载ISO镜像并创建启动盘

前往所选Linux发行版的官方网站下载其ISO镜像文件,并利用工具(如Rufus或Etcher)将ISO写入到U盘中,以创建启动盘。

步骤3:安装Linux系统

  • 将创建好的启动盘插入电脑,重启并进入BIOS设置,设置从USB启动。
  • 按照屏幕指示,选择安装语言、磁盘分区、设置用户等,然后等待安装完成。

这一过程中最关键的是磁盘分区,你可以选择自动分区,让系统为你分配,或是手动分区,根据自己的需求定制。

步骤4:安装Web服务器

大多数情况下,我们搭建Linux服务器是为了运行Web应用。这时,你可以选择安装Nginx或Apache作为你的Web服务器。这里以Nginx为例,你可以通过以下命令进行安装:

sudo apt update
sudo apt install nginx

安装完成后,通过浏览器访问服务器的IP地址,如果看到Nginx的欢迎页面,证明安装成功。

Nginx欢迎页面

步骤5:配置安全设置

服务器安全非常关键,你应该设置防火墙规则,例如使用ufw(Uncomplicated Firewall)来允许Web服务的标准端口(80和443)。同时,使用ssh代替密码登录更加安全。

sudo ufw allow 'Nginx Full'
sudo ufw enable

步骤6:安装数据库和其他软件

根据你的需要,可能还需要安装数据库服务器(如MySQL或PostgreSQL)和其他依赖软件。这些软件能够让你的服务器运行起来,为你的应用程序提供支持。

结语

快速搭建起Linux服务器不是一个复杂的过程,遵循上述步骤,你将能够运行自己的Web应用、个人博客等。随着技术的不断进步,Linux服务器的搭建和管理也变得越来越简单。不断尝试,你将发现自己能够更加灵活地应用Linux,打造出符合自己需求的服务器环境。

相关文章

Linux自建邮件服务器指南

发布评论